Rainy Abstract

Mary Haynes may have doted on a fictitious perfume called ‘Summer Rain’, and I myself may have a bottle of the Hermes beauty ‘Un Jardin Apres la Mousson’ recalling the garden after a summer deluge, but I’m still trying to find ways of appreciating a rainy summer day, and I’m not quite succeeding.

Instead, I take a rainy night and turn it into an abstract study in contemplation, painting it somewhere in my mind and streaking it with blurry lines that obfuscate as much as reveal. Strange and wonderful the way rain brings the streetlights to electric, reflecting light; this is why they wet the pavement when they shoot movies. Once you notice that you’ll see it in every outside movie street scene.
